Café · Stratford-upon-Avon
Right across from the park and ride stop, this little deli-café is an easy first stop in Stratford — busy, but there always seem to be seats going, and the open kitchen means you can watch breakfast being cooked. The full English is the thing people come back for: proper mushrooms, local sausages, black pudding, eggs done exactly how you asked, and a huge pot of tea. Cakes fill the fridge (the almond croissants and the twix sundae get particular praise), and prices are gentle for such a touristy spot. There are high chairs, a kids' menu and outdoor tables, and buggies get in without a fight. It's a bit loud, though not so loud you can't talk, and service can be hit and miss — mostly warm and chatty, occasionally brisk. Small orders sometimes need a nudge.
